What is your general thought process when analyzing fiction?

Generally, I try to read something at least a few times if I'm invested on doing any kind of analysis of it. The first read is exclusively for fun and to see what elements stick out to me. From there, I'll usually try to look more into the author's portfolio, other contemporary work, plugging the title into the ol' Google Scholar to see what's been written about it, etc.
